Antioxidants attenuate the consequences of oxygen free radicals within the lungs, and within the lung there are each nonenzymatic and enzymatic antioxidants. Enzymatic antioxidants embody superoxide dismutases 1, 2, and 3, catalase, and a selection of peroxidases. Animal research indicate that lots of the antioxidant enzymes are induced before time period delivery, and limited knowledge recommend that the identical is true of human fetuses (Weinberger et al, 2002). Premature animals fail to induce antioxidant enzymes in response to oxidative lung injury (Thibeault, 2000). Asymmetric divisions allow for self-renewal via one daughter cell while enabling the opposite daughter cell to turn into more terminally differentiated. Thus far, three cell types within the lung have been recognized as progenitor cells, having the capability for self-renewal and for alternative of a variety of specialised lung epithelial cells. Basal cells in large airways and submucosal glands, identified by the expression of Trp63/p63 and cytokeratin 5, are able to self-renew and give rise to ciliated and secretory cells. The most limited lung epithelial progenitor cell is the alveolar kind 2 cell, which divides quickly to reestablish epithelial continuity in damaged alveoli after which transdifferentiates into alveolar kind 1 cells. The mesenchymal progenitor cells that present for vascular and muscular elements of the creating lung have been studied less. Candidate cells have been identified that give rise to endothelial cells in the means of vasculogenesis and airway easy muscle cells along the branching lung epithelial tubes. Evidence for the existence of stem-progenitor cells in the lung is robust, but limited largely to mouse models of lung development and lung repair; therefore extrapolation to humans must be carried out with caution. The capacity for self-renewal is tantalizing, however it signifies that such cells have a risk for autonomous progress corresponding to most cancers. Controversy exists around the potential to harness these populations of cells as a way for correcting errors in lung growth (pulmonary hypoplasia), genetic illnesses of the lung (cystic fibrosis), and irregular repair of injured lungs (bronchopulmonary dysplasia). Craniotabes (or craniomalacia) is a softening of the skull, mostly involving the parietal bones close to the vertex. Gentle strain on the involved bone produces a sudden collapse, with recoil when the stress is launched, similar to the finest way a ping-pong ball collapses when squeezed. It has often been attributed to localized bone resorption or interference with ossification brought on by prolonged strain on the fetal cranium from the maternal pelvis, but it may be related to maternal vitamin D deficiency in some populations (Yorifuji et al, 2008). A localized defect in the cranium can occur in affiliation with aplasia cutis congenita. A small soft-tissue mass or bulge at the occiput or within the midline of the brow near the bridge of the nose may be caused by an encephalocele protruding by way of a small defect in the cranium. The exterior ear develops from the first and second branchial arches, from which the six hillocks of His grow, migrate, and fuse to form the pinna. The position and orientation of each ear must be noted, as properly as the dimensions, form, and construction of the helix, and any signs of trauma. The ear is palpated to assess the firmness and recoil of the cartilage and to detect any plenty or abnormalities of texture. Minor variations in the form of the ear and ear lobe are frequent, they usually usually have solely beauty significance. A lop ear is characterised by downward folding of the superior helix caused by underdevelopment of the higher third of the pinna; this needs to be distinguished from folding caused by positioning in utero. The eardrum is more horizontal in neonates than in adults, lying almost parallel to the exterior canal. Movement of the eardrum is more difficult to detect than in older infants, and visualization of the eardrum is commonly impeded by the presence of amniotic particles, vernix, or blood within the ear canal. Moreover, findings typical of otitis media in older infants (dullness of the tympanic membrane, decreased mild reflex and translucence, and diminished mobility) could also be present in wholesome newborns. IgM circulates in serum as a pentamer of disulfide-linked immunoglobulin molecules joined by a single cross-linking peptide (J-chain). The measurement of IgM (molecular mass >900 kD) restricts its distribution to the vascular compartment. Although the antibody-binding affinity of monomeric IgM is low, the multivalent construction of the molecule provides excessive pentameric antibody avidity. First, the IgM molecule is probably the most efficient of any immunoglobulin isotype in activation of the classical pathway of complement. In addition to this structural difference, mucosal IgA is attached to an additional protein called the secretory element. This protein is a proteolytic cleavage fragment of the receptor concerned in the secretion of polymeric IgA onto mucosal surfaces and into bile. Secretory IgA produced domestically on mucosal surfaces by plasma cells is thus readily distinguishable from serum IgA. Colostrum-derived secretory IgA can provide a source of IgA in each gastrointestinal tract and other secretions for the newborn toddler (Brandtzaeg, 2010). Unlike other immunoglobulin isotypes, amino acid sequences of the hinge area of the IgA-2 subclass confer partial resistance to bacterial proteases. IgA is thus extra resistant than other immunoglobulin isotypes to proteolytic effects of gastric acidity. Although appreciable investigation suggests that passive immunization with IgA occurs with breastfeeding in people, the overall importance of IgA in host defenses is at present not nicely characterized (Bailey et al, 2005). Immunoglobulin E the serum concentration of IgE is undetectable by standard immunochemical techniques and accounts for approximately 1/10,000 of the immunoglobulin in grownup serum. It is produced by most lymphoid tissues in the physique, however in biggest quantities within the lung and gastrointestinal tract. Specifically, antigen-specific IgE triggers mast cell degranulation with resultant bronchoconstriction, tissue edema, and urticaria through interactions with IgE receptors on the mast cell surface. An estimated 200 to 500 million circumstances happen worldwide annually, resulting in 2 to 3 million deaths. The biggest burden of illness occurs in Sub-Saharan Africa, though malaria is more and more acknowledged as a major public well being problem in Asia and Oceania. In areas of high transmission, mortality is concentrated largely among young youngsters and pregnant girls. Transmission may also happen via blood transfusion or vertically from the mom to fetus, resulting in congenital malaria. Despite the prevalence of malaria within the creating world, it has traditionally been believed that congenital malaria happens infrequently in areas of excessive transmission (Bruce-Chwatt, 1952; Covell, 1950; McGregor, 1984). As of 1995, only 300 cases of congenital malaria had been reported within the literature (Balatbat et al, 1995), largely from outdoors of malarious areas. The rarity of vertical transmission has been attributed to the effectiveness of the placenta as a barrier against passage of maternal parasitized purple blood cells in addition to the protective effect of maternally derived antibodies within the fetus and newborn. Recent reports, however, recommend that congenital malaria is not a uncommon prevalence in endemic areas and has likely been underrecognized and underreported (Akindele et al, 1993; Falade et al, 2007; Fischer, 1997, Ibhanesebhor, 1995; Menendez and Mayor, 2007; Uneke, 2007a, 2007b). As an rising number of people journey to and to migrate from malarious areas, the number of cases of malaria (and consequently congenital malaria) will continue to enhance. The lack of familiarity with this illness within the United States renders it a diagnostic and therapeutic problem for clinicians, with delays in prognosis potentially leading to vital morbidity and mortality (Griffith et al, 2007). It is therefore critical to maintain a high index of suspicion for congenital malaria in the analysis of infants born to ladies from endemic nations. Reinhardt (1978) discovered parasites in thick smears of umbilical cord blood in 22% of 19 infants born to ladies within the Ivory Coast, however the peripheral blood smears have been negative for all of the infants. Similarly, 4% of 1009 infants born to Tanzanian women had parasites in twine blood, however parasitemia was detected on peripheral smear in only 2 of 11 infants (McGregor, 1984). Parasitemia detected shortly after birth may resolve without evolving into clinically symptomatic disease. In a recent multicenter study, the correlation between maternal, placental, umbilical twine, and peripheral parasitemia was evaluated in 1875 mother-baby pairs in Nigeria. Thick and skinny blood smears had been obtained within four hours of delivery, and smear-positive (cord or peripheral) neonates had been retested on days 2, three, and seven of life, with treatment for those with signs or persistent parasitemia. Spontaneous clearance of parasitemia occurred in 62% of infants before day 2, whereas 33% have been symptomatic within 3 days of start (Falade et al, 2007). It has now been well established that (1) maternal and placental parasitemia are important danger components for congenital malaria, (2) a correlation between umbilical twine parasitemia and neonatal parasitemia exists, and (3) congenital malaria can happen in the absence of symptoms (Mukhtar et al, 2006; Sotimehin et al, 2008; Uneke, 2007a). However, the definition of congenital malaria has but to be standardized to facilitate a better understanding of the epidemiology of this disease and the outcomes of prevention measures. Covell (1950) revealed a review of circumstances of congenital malaria reported in areas with rates of placental parasitemia ranging from 5% to 74%, and rates of maternal malaria ranging from 1% o 68%.

Nutritional Composition of Human Milk Although the composition varies amongst mothers, by age of the kid, and even inside a feeding, the dietary components of mature human milk can be summarized (Picciano, 2001). Lactose is the principal carbohydrate, offering approximately 40% of the calories. The protein in human milk is divided into two categories, casein and whey, which are provided in a 40:60 ratio. With the exception of vitamins D and K, the amounts of minerals and micronutrients available are all sufficient for optimal infant development. The evolutionary advantage afforded by the comparatively low concentrations of vitamin D and vitamin K in human milk is unclear. Healthy newborns obtain surprisingly little breast milk within the first few days of life. Maternal milk production dramatically increases during the period from 36 to ninety six hours of life; this improve in amount is accompanied by a change from colostrum to mature milk (Casey et al, 1986; Saint et al, 1984). In one study, moms famous that their breasts were noticeably fuller when their infants have been a mean of 53 hours old. This discovering was carefully correlated with the imply age (58 hours) when infants transferred larger than 15 mL of milk from the breast (Dewey et al, 2003). Given the low quantity of milk provided initially, neonates have a lower in weight and an increase in serum sodium through the first few days of life (Marchini and Stock, 1997). Average maximal weight loss in breastfed infants is 5% to 7% of birthweight and happens between 48 and seventy two hours of life (Macdonald et al, 2003; Marchini and Stock, 1997; Rodriguezet al, 2000). With the onset of copious production of mature milk, neonates begin to gain weight and their serum sodium ranges fall (Marchini and Stock, 1997).
